Concrete foundation installation involves preparing the ground and pouring a solid base that supports a building or structure. This process typically starts with site assessment and excavation to ensure the ground is properly prepared. Once the area is ready, formwork is set up to shape the foundation, and concrete is poured into these molds. After curing, the foundation provides a stable and durable base, essential for the long-term integrity of any property. Skilled local contractors can handle everything from initial site prep to finishing touches, ensuring the foundation is built to withstand various conditions.

This service helps address common problems such as settling, cracking, or shifting of a property’s structure. A poorly constructed or damaged foundation can lead to uneven floors, wall cracks, or even structural failure over time. Installing a new foundation or repairing an existing one can prevent these issues, providing peace of mind for homeowners. Whether a property has experienced movement or is in an area with challenging soil conditions, local pros can evaluate and recommend the best solutions to ensure stability and safety.

Understanding when to consider foundation installation or repair is crucial for maintaining property value and safety. Signs such as uneven floors, cracks in walls or ceilings, or doors and windows that don’t close properly may indicate foundation issues. In these cases, consulting local contractors for an assessment can help determine if a new foundation or repairs are necessary. The overview below groups typical Concrete Foundation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- For minor foundation repairs,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, covering issues like small cracks or settling. Larger or more complex repairs can cost more depending on the scope.

Basic Foundation Installation - Installing a standard concrete foundation for a small to medium-sized building usually ranges from $4,000 to $8,000. Most projects in this category tend to land in the middle of this range, with fewer reaching the higher end.

Full Foundation Replacement - Complete removal and replacement of an existing foundation can cost $10,000 to $30,000 or more. These larger projects are less common and often involve additional structural considerations that can increase the price.

Complex or Custom Projects - Larger, more intricate foundation installations, such as those for multi-story buildings or challenging terrain, can exceed $50,000. Such projects are less typical and tend to be at the higher end of the cost spectrum based on complexity and scope.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of concrete foundations do local contractors install? Local contractors typically install various types of concrete foundations including slab-on-grade, crawl space, and basement foundations, depending on the project requirements and soil conditions.

How do contractors prepare the site for concrete foundation installation? Site preparation generally involves clearing the area, leveling the ground, excavating to the required depth, and setting up formwork to shape the foundation before pouring concrete.

What materials are used in concrete foundation construction? Common materials include reinforced concrete with steel rebar or wire mesh to enhance strength and durability, along with gravel or other aggregates for proper drainage and stability.

What factors influence the choice of foundation type for a project? Factors such as soil type, load requirements, building design, and local building codes can influence the selection of the most suitable concrete foundation type.
